Are all beers vegan?

Are all beers vegan?

Plant Based News notes most beer is in fact vegan, as it is usually made from barley malt, water, hops, and yeast, which are all plant-based ingredients. Some beers that are not considered vegan use animal products, like isinglass and gelatin, in the brewing process to make the color of the beer clearer.

Why is Guinness Not vegan?

It’s tough out there for vegan beer drinkers. Brewers often use fish bladders, more formally known as isinglass, for the filtering of cask beers. Because of the use of an animal product, hardline vegetarians and vegans don’t permit themselves to drink the Guinness beer, or any other brewing companies that use it.

  • Can vegans drink beer?

    While it’s easy to find vegan beer, remember that not all beer is vegan. In fact, not all beer is even vegetarian. Just before bottling, beer is often filtered using animal products such as isinglass (fish bladder) or gelatin. Some sweeter beers contain honey.
